Nick De Decker wrote: > > Hello again, > > These are my current worker settings (defaults from standard httpd.conf) > > StartServers 2 > MaxClients 150 > MinSpareThreads 25 > MaxSpareThreads 75 > ThreadsPerChild 25 > MaxRequestsPerChild 0 > > => With these settings apache 2.0 kicks ass, but only if concurrent requests > is lower then 26 > 26 => 1000 per second > 27 => 50 per second >
Nick, What happens if you boost ThreadsPerChild way high, like to 1000 or 2000, and change StartServers to 1? This should let nearly everything be served by one process, and will make it a lot harder to fill up worker's connection queue. Greg
